Manuals are also typically less costly to acquire as they never use as significantly difficult tech compared to an automatic car the expense of automatic vehicles can also be mirrored in the expense of repairs and servicing for the very same factors.A different choice altogether is a CVT or Constantly Variable Transmission. Pioneered by DAF in the 1950's, these use belts rather than gears to supply a single variable gear, creating smooth and seamless gearchanging. Economical and inexpensive to repair, these varieties of gearbox are ideal avoided by keen drivers as they can give a somewhat disconnected really feel to the car - as nicely as becoming noisy beneath load.What are the main do's and don'ts for driving in Iceland? No. If you have an automatic driving licence, you can only drive an automatic. This is how the Gear Box looks and has generally been P-R-N-D. P means Parking, R implies Reverse, N signifies Neutral, D indicates Drive. Also some Gear Box additionally have S-L Mode, S Signifies Sports Mode and L signifies Low Gear Mode.When parking, do not be afraid to take your time.
